miércoles, 26 de diciembre de 2012

Emprender

Pues sí. ¿Qué ha pasado con esta palabra? ¿Es que acaso ha huido de nuestro país? Hoy día millones de personas están en paro en España a la espera de que les llamen para trabajar. Pero, ¿ no es mejor ponerte las pilas y llevar a cabo lo que siempre has querido, el sueño de tu vida? Ser tu propio jefe. Sí, ¿y por qué no? A todos nos gustaría trabajar en lo que más nos gusta pero como ahora no hay trabajo ni debajo de las piedras, lo ideal sería participar o crear proyectos originales que consigan fama y quizás así poder conseguir lo que quieras.

Todos deberíamos empezar a ser autónomos y autodidactas incluso mientras estudiamos la ESO, un bachiller o lo que sea. Un ejemplo que viene como anillo al dedo a esta entrada es una serie de proyectos que ha llevado a cabo un chico de  mi edad en su pueblo. Este chico se llama Matías Romero, y siempre le han gustado los medios de comunicación. Un día se le ocurrió montar su propio programa de radio "Buenos días Benalup", en la cadena del ayuntamiento de su pueblo (Benalup FM Radio). Hasta el día de hoy ha experimentado con unos tipos de programa muy diferentes. En sus comienzos presentaba un programa de música ochentera y ahora presenta un programa de noticias y entretenimiento. Durante las fiestas de su pueblo decidió montar un canal de televisión online (K5TV) para poder retransmitir dichas fiestas. Ambos proyectos (radio y televisión) le han llevado a conocer a mucha gente perteneciente a este mundillo e incluso a exponer conferencias. Quizás, algún día, estos proyectos le abran alguna puerta en el mundo laboral.

Todo no está perdido, si de verdad quieres que algo salga adelante échale ganas y ponte a ello.

domingo, 23 de diciembre de 2012

¿En qué piensas? Ordenadores que lo saben todo.

¿Nunca os habéis parado a pensar en qué pasaría si de un día para otro nos quedásemos sin brazos? Nuestras capacidades físicas se verían muy mermadas, de hecho, no seríamos capaces de hacer ni la mitad de las cosas que solemos hacer a diario (comer, lavarnos los dientes, ir a comprar el pan, incluso, no podríamos manejar un ordenador).

¡CONTROLAR UN ORDENADOR CON LA MENTE!, este es el proyecto que está llevando a cabo un equipo de investigadores (Grupo Diana) en la Universidad de Málaga. Este proyecto tiene como fin ofrecer a las personas discapacitadas una alternativa a la hora de comunicarse con un dispositivo electrónico (ordenador, tablet, MP3, etc).
¿Cómo nos comunicamos con un ordenador a través del pensamiento? Imaginemos que un mago nos pide que escojamos una carta de su baraja, la memorizamos y la volvemos a introducir en el mazo. Cuando el mago vaya pasando las cartas y veamos la nuestra, en nuestro cerebro se emitirá un tipo de onda llamada P300. Pues bien, mediante unos electrodos conectados a nuestra cabeza un medidor de ondas cerebrales puede leer las ondas P300. De modo que si en una secuencia de letras aleatorias pensamos concienzudamente en una letra el dispositivo adivinará en qué letra estamos pensando.
Para que tengáis una visión más gráfica y para dejarme ya de tanta palabrería os dejo aquí un vídeo explicativo:

miércoles, 12 de diciembre de 2012

Historia de Windows

    En 1980 una empresa de ordenadores llamada IBM, contrató a otra empresa para que desarrollase un sistema operativo para su nuevo modelo de ordenador personal. Esta empresa fue Microsoft, en aquel entonces una pequeña compañía de software.
 
    A su vez Microsoft le compró un sistema operativo a un programador llamado Tim Patterson por 50.000$. La empresa de Redmond tan solo hizo algunos cambios, como llamar al nuevo SO MS-DOS (Microsoft Disk Operative System) en lugar de QDOS (Quick and Dirty Operative System).
La estrategia, muy acertada, de Microsoft fue venderle la licencia de lMS-DOS a IBM en lugar de venderle el SO completo. De esta manera Microsoft vendió millones de licencias de su SO a múltiples compañías de computadores. Para 1984 Microsoft había "vendido" su MS-DOS a 200 fabricantes de computadores.

    A lo largo de los años salieron varias versiones del MS-DOS para usarlo con diferentes fines. Unas versiones estaban dedicadas a empresas (como Windows NT,) y otros a usuarios particulares. Windows apareció en 1985 y le sigueron varias versiones: Windows 2.0, Windows 3.0, etc. En 1993 surgió el Windows 95 que no era ni más ni menos que un entorno gráfico para el MS-DOS, este SO era menos fiable y seguro que otras versiones anteriores. Al Windows 95 le sucedieron otros sistemas también basados en el MS-DOS (Windows 98, Windows 2000 y Windows ME.

    En 2001, salió Windows XP un SO totalmente nuevo, que reunía a usuarios empresariales y particulares. En 2006 surgió Windows Vista el cual era poco estable, seguro y consumía muchos recursos.


lunes, 10 de diciembre de 2012

¿Qué es un sistema operativo?

 
    El sistema operativo es el programa más importante del ordenador. Tiene 2 funciones principales:
  • Organizar
  • Administrar el hardware
   En los años 40, para utilizar un ordenador había que repetir constantemente una serie de pasos para poner en funcionamiento el hardware. Como era un proceso muy laborioso y difícil  se crearon los SISTEMAS OPERATIVOS para automatizar el proceso.

   El sistema operativo permite la comunicación entre la máquina y el usuario. Si tuviésemos que hablar directamente con el ordenador lo tendríamos que hacer a través de un lenguaje binario (unos y ceros). La manera más directa que tenemos para comunicarnos con una computadora es mediante comandos. En cambio cuando trabajamos a través de imágenes (moviéndolas, pulsándolas, etc) los estamos haciendo sobre una interfaz gráfica de usuario, GUI (Graphic User Interface).

   Los sistemas operativos están en continua evolución. Cada poco tiempo, sale una nueva versión de cada SO para aprovechar mejor las innovaciones tecnológicas del hardware. Normalmente estas nuevas versiones son más "pesadas", es decir, que necesitan más recursos (más RAM, mayor espacio de disco duro, mejores microprocesadores...). Pro eso a la hora de elegir un SO para nuetro ordenador no tiene por qué ser la última versión, sino que le instalaremos la más conveniente según sus características.

   Los sistemas más comunes a día de hoy son:

  • De pago: Windows y Mac OS
  • Libres: Ubuntu y Linux





sábado, 8 de diciembre de 2012

Dudas... otra vez

Ayer ojeando en la página web de la Universidad de Málaga me topé con una ingeniería en la que no había puesto gran interés en ella hasta este momento. Y os hablo del Grado en Ingeniería en Tecnologías Industriales. Esta carrera universitaria la veo muy completa desde mi punto de vista ya que se estudian una gran variedad de materias (desde energías renovables hasta automática). Esta carrera también te da la opción de estudiar mecánica, de hecho, hay una asignatura que se llama "Vehículos", mi gran amor platónico, los coches.
La verdad es que ahora mismo no se qué hacer, creo que esta carrera es mejor y puede que me guste más, lo bueno es que también se da informática así que tampoco me voy a quedar sin ver lo que en un principio tenía pensado estudiar (Ingeniería del software).

viernes, 16 de noviembre de 2012

Lenguaje de programación: C++

   En esta sección del blog voy a dedicarme a exponer las distintas instrucciones que he aprendido acerca de programar en C++.
   Instrucciones básicas:
  • cout<<  //Sirve para mostrar un mensaje en la pantalla.
  • cin>> //Se utiliza para que el programa reciba datos.
  • int  // Es un tipo de variable que solo admite números enteros hasta un cierto valor.
Con estas instrucciones ya podemos hacer un programa de los más sencillos, como este:
--------------------------------------------------------------------------------------------------------------------
#include <iostream> //Las anotaciones introducidas por doble barra using namespace std; // serán ignoradas por el programa
int main()
{

int num1, num2, suma=0; (*)
cout << "PROGRAMA QUE SUMA DOS NÚMEROS";
cout << "\n\n Introduzca el primero: ";
             cin >> num1;  

        cout << "\n Introduzca el segundo: ";       
  
           cin >> num2; suma=num1+num2; //El programa realiza el cálculo
  
cout << "\n\n La suma es " << suma << "\n\n"; //El programa nos muestra el resultado

}



---------------------------------------------------------------------------------------------------------------

(*) suma=0 significa que el programa hará el cálculo partiendo de que el valor suma es igual a 0.
Todos los programas de ordenador se basan en este esquema:

                                      

miércoles, 7 de noviembre de 2012

¡OUYA! Nueva consola Android

    






     Últimamente empiezo a notar que mi móvil ya no puede más, se rinde,  y eso que tiene menos de 6 meses de antigüedad. Las aplicaciones para Android cada vez requieren mas potencia y comienzo a observar que mi teléfono se está quedando anticuado. Al parecer los desarrolladores de juegos y apps se han olvidado de que no todos podemos permitirnos un Samsung Galaxy SIII o un LG Optimus 4X HD (los mejores dispositivos móviles del mercado con android). ¿Qué podemos hacer si nuestro dispositivo android no tiene potencia suficiente para ejecutar juegos con fluidez? Comprar Ouya la nueva videoconsola android.
    

       Pongámonos en antecedentes, Ouya nació como un proyecto para fabricar una videoconsola Android en la que poder jugar a juegos de este sistema operativo en nuestra televisión de una manera práctica y BARATA. Aunque ha acabado siendo mucho más.
El proyecto fue financiado mediante una campaña de croudfounding (un sistema mediante el cual mucha gente aporta pequeñas donaciones a un proyecto para que salga adelante y a cambio el contribuyente recibe ciertos privilegios). La campaña se inició en Julio de 2012 y el objetivo era recaudar $950.000 para poder desarrollar la videoconsola. En tan solo 24h ya habían recaudado $2.000.000 y para el final de la campaña $8.500.000.

       La videoconsola costará 99$ (80,94€) y los videojuegos serán totalmente gratuitos, tanto las demos como los juegos en sí, aunque algunos ítems u otros objetos tendrán un coste, al igual que un DLC. A cambio de juegos gratuitos, los juegos tendrán publicidad. La consola será totalmente ‘hackeable’ y cualquier usuario podrá desarrollar o modificar su propio juego. Algunos de los que donaron dinero en Kickstarter recibirán un mando con botones especiales. El tamaño será parecido al de un cubo de Rubik.

Especificaciones·    
  • Procesador Nvidia Tegra 3·    
  • 1GB de RAM·    
  • 8GB de almacenamiento interno (Expandible mediante Micro SD)·    
  • Conexión HDMI1.4a·    
  • WiFi 802.11 b/g/n·   
  •  Puerto Ethernet·    
  • Bluetooth LE 4.0·   
  • USB 2.0 (uno)·    
  • Controlador wireless (2 pilas AA) con controles estándar con un panel táctil·   
  •  Sistema operativo Android 4.0·    
  • Cupo para cuatro mandos.




A LA VENTA EN ABRIL 2013

Mas información en: 

Nuevas secciones

 Este post lo hago para informaros de la nueva organización del blog. Por ahora he establecido 3 secciones.

  • Programación: iré posteando todo lo que aprenda sobre programación en C++
  • Android: en esta sección compartiré con vosotros juegos y apps que me parezcan interesantes para android. 
  • Informática: pues eso, noticias y cosas relacionadas con el mundo de la informática.
  • Mi futuro: en esta sección, más personal, escribiré sobre cosas relacionadas con la Ingeniería de software que es a lo que me quiero dedicar.
Con el paso del tiempo se me ocurrirán nuevas secciones que iré ñadiendo.

viernes, 2 de noviembre de 2012

Cómo llegar a ser desarrollador de videojuegos

   Por lo pronto tengo claro que voy a estudiar Ingeniería del Software en la Universidad de Málaga porque es una carrera que me va a abrir las puertas a muchos puestos de trabajo. Además, es algo que me gusta, las nuevas tecnologías, los smartphones, ordenadores, videojuegos, etc. 
    
    Como no sé que pasos hay que seguir para dedicarme a lo que yo quiero, he estado investigando en Twitter y en Linked in para averiguar que estudios debo realizar para ser un desarrollador de apps y videojuegos. 
    
    Hace un par de días me topé con una web muy buena relacionada con el desarrollo de videojuegos (desarrolladoresdevideojuegos.es). Y su creador es Epifanio Suárez un chico madrileño al que siempre le han entusiasmado los videojuegos. Epifanio comenzó su trayectoria profesional enseñando a niños de primaria a cómo usar un ordenador. Más tarde fue contratado para crea una pagina web en una empresa. También ha trabajado como informático en algunos Ministerios del Estado. En el 2009 hizo un Máster en Creación de Videojuegos, ya que esta especialmente interesado en el diseño y programación de videojuegos

    También me ha interesado la trayectoria profesional de Màrius García. Màrius es un catalán que estudió en la Universidad Politécnica de Cataluña en los años 90. Es un creador de aplicaciones para móviles y tablets multiplataforma., así como un desarrollador de aplicaciones web y apps, administrador/gestor de bases de datos y director de proyecto en una gran variedad de aplicaciones basadas en Internet. Particularmente está interesado en el desarrollo de apps para smartphones y websites. 

    Tras pensarlo detenidamente y siguiendo los pasos de estas dos personas, intentaré empezar mi trayectoria profesional creando apps y juegos para smartphones y con el tiempo y la experiencia iré escalando hasta poder formar parte de una gran empresa creadora de videojuegos para PCs y consolas. Para ello tengo pensado estudiar Ingenieria del Software y cuando acabe la carrera haré un máster en Creación de Videojuegos, como Epifanio Suárez.

domingo, 7 de octubre de 2012

¿Qué son las Creatives Commons?


    VS             
 



     Vivimos en una época plagada de contenido intelectual gracias a la rápida propagación que nos ofrece Internet. Cualquier material que crea una persona adquiere el COPYRIGHT automáticamente en el momento en que son creadas. Esto viene siendo así desde la década de los 80. Pero, ¿qué pasa cuando alguien quiere usar ese material que está protegido por copyright? Pues ahí es cuando aparecen las CREATIVE COMMONS. Este tipo de licencia permite saber si la persona que es autora de una obra autoriza o no que pueda ser modificado o utilizado por otra persona desconocida.
     Las creative commons ofrecen 6 tipos de licencia que variarán dependiendo de cómo quieres que se use tu obra.

byReconocimiento (by): Se permite cualquier explotación de la obra, incluyendo una finalidad comercial, así como la creación de obras derivadas, la distribución de las cuales también está permitida sin ninguna restricción.
by-ncReconocimiento - NoComercial (by-nc): Se permite la generación de obras derivadas siempre que no se haga un uso comercial. Tampoco se puede utilizar la obra original con finalidades comerciales.
by-nc-saReconocimiento - NoComercial - CompartirIgual (by-nc-sa):No se permite un uso comercial de la obra original ni de las posibles obras derivadas, la distribución de las cuales se debe hacer con una licencia igual a la que regula la obra original.
by-nc-ndReconocimiento - NoComercial - SinObraDerivada (by-nc-nd): No se permite un uso comercial de la obra original ni la generación de obras derivadas.
by-saReconocimiento - CompartirIgual (by-sa): Se permite el uso comercial de la obra y de las posibles obras derivadas, la distribución de las cuales se debe hacer con una licencia igual a la que regula la obra original.
by-ndReconocimiento - SinObraDerivada (by-nd): Se permite el uso comercial de la obra pero no la generación de obras derivadas.

Elige tu licencia en este link.
Si tienes más dudas échale un vistazo a este video.

viernes, 5 de octubre de 2012

Todo Internet en una sola web

¿Os habíais preguntado alguna vez qué paginas web son las más visitadas en tu país o a nivel mundial? Pues ahora en internet-map.net puedes saber la respuesta.

miércoles, 3 de octubre de 2012

Por fin un rayo de esperanza

    Llevo unos días buscando información sobre la Ingeniería del Software en Internet, y por fin he encontrado un artículo con buenas noticias acerca de esta carrera. Resulta que es la profesión Nº1 de 2012 según un estudio llevado a cabo por "CareerCast". Este artículo me ha convencido del todo, y ahora tengo casi seguro que estudiaré esto el año que viene en la Universidad.
    En este artículo se hace una entrevista al vicepresidente de una empresa relacionada con el sector del software, en la que nos explica cómo trabaja un ingeniero del software.

http://www.informationweek.com.mx/networking/felicidades-a-los-ingenieros-de-software-tienen-la-profesion-n-1-de-2012/

martes, 2 de octubre de 2012

Requisitos para acceder al Grado de Ingeniería de Software

   Por lo pronto me he decidido a estudiar el Grado en Ingeniería del Software el año que viene en la Universidad de Málaga. Para ello necesito aprobar Selectividad con un 5 o un 6 (las notas de corte aún no están publicadas) y un par de... para estudiar una ingeniería.

lunes, 24 de septiembre de 2012

Mi futuro

   Escribir sobre lo que quiero hacer en el futuro es como intentar saber que tiempo hará el 22 de enero en Málaga. Lo que quiero decir es que todavía no he pensado lo que quiero hacer o trabajar de mayor, lo mismo hoy quiero ser bombero o mañana técnico industrial especializado en maquinaria pesada.
   Lo poco seguro que tengo hasta el día de hoy es que me gustaría estudiar algo relacionado con ordenadores, para que quizás algún día llegue a ser Ingeniero informático especializado en videojuegos (de PC, consolas, tablets o dispositivos móviles). Por otro lado también me gustaría (como alternativa) trabajar para el mundo de la automovilística, porque si de algo estoy seguro es de que los coches son mi pasión desde que era un enano. 
   Quien sabe, pero algún día en el futuro puede que acabe diseñando o programando dispositivos implantados en un coche de alta gama. El futuro es muy caprichoso.